Bryan Brown, a prolific Australian actor with over 80 screen roles, shares his journey from working-class Sydney to Hollywood stardom. He discusses the impact of his work on 'The Thorn Birds,' where he fell in love with co-star Rachel Ward, leading to a lasting partnership. Bryan reflects on his experiences filming classics like 'Breaker Morant' and his decision to focus on Australian cinema over America. He also opens up about personal challenges, including a health scare that influenced his recent film, 'Palm Beach,' exploring themes of friendship and resilience.

Mum’s Budgeting Lessons

  • Bryan Brown's mother managed finances meticulously with separate jars budgeting for essentials.
  • This practical budgeting taught Bryan to avoid debt and prioritize payments, a lesson he valued deeply.

Terrifying Singing Audition

  • Bryan Brown failed spectacularly at his first singing audition, remaining silent despite multiple tries.
  • This experience worried him initially but contrasted with later successful acting performances.
